Best Quotes about Writers and writing
The hard necessity of bringing the judge on the bench down into the dock has been the peculiar responsibility of the writer in all ages of man.
Algren, Nelson
For your born writer, nothing is so healing as the realization that he has come upon the right word.
Bowen, Catherine Drinker
I cringe when critics say I'm a master of the popular novel. What's an unpopular novel?
Shaw, Irwin
Writing isn't hard. It isn't any harder than ditch-digging.
Dennis, Patrick
Good writing excites me, and makes life worth living.
Pinter, Harold
I make no complaint. I am a writer. I do not accept my condition; I will strive to change it; but I inhabit it, I am trying to learn from it.
Rushdie, Salman
Creative writers are always greater than the causes that they represent.
Forster, Edward M.
It is rarely that you see an American writer who is not hopelessly sane.
Anderson, Margaret
We do not write in order to be understood; we write in order to understand.
Lewis, Cecil Day
One reason writers write is out of revenge. Life hurts; certain ideas and experiences hurt; one wants to clarify, to set out illuminations, to replay the old bad scenes and get the Treppenworte said -- the words one didn't have the strength or ripeness to say when those words were necessary for one's dignity or survival.
Ozick, Cynthia
For a country to have a great writer is like having another government. That's why no r?gime has ever loved great writers, only minor ones.
Solzhenitsyn, Alexander
As a man has no right to kill one of his children if it is diseased or insane, so a man who has made the gradual and conscious expression of his personality in literature the aim of his life, has no right to suppress himself any carefully considered work which seemed good enough when it was written. Suppression, if it is deserved, will come rapidly enough from the same causes that suppress the unworthy members of a man's family.
Synge, J. M.
The first essential in writing about anything is that the writer should have no experience of the matter.
Duncan, Isadora
A pathological business, writing, don't you think? Just look what a writer actually does: all that unnatural tense squatting and hunching, all those rituals: pathological!
Enzensberger, Hans Magnus
Herman Melville was as separated from a civilized literature as the lost Atlantis was said to have been from the great peoples of the earth.
Dahlberg, Edward
After all, most writing is done away from the typewriter, away from the desk. I'd say it occurs in the quiet, silent moments, while you're walking or shaving or playing a game, or whatever, or even talking to someone you're not vitally interested in.
Miller, Henry
Work on good prose has three steps: a musical stage when it is composed, an architectonic one when it is built, and a textile one when it is woven.
Benjamin, Walter
I was brought up in the great tradition of the late nineteenth century: that a writer never complains, never explains and never disdains.
Michener, James A.
The writer must write what he has to say, not speak it.
Hemingway, Ernest
Writing is turning one's worst moments into money.
Donleavy, J. P.
The trade of authorship is a violent, and indestructible obsession.
Sand, George
There are three rules for writing the novel. Unfortunately no one knows what they are.
Maugham, W. Somerset
Writers are always selling somebody out.
Didion, Joan
His style is chaos illumined by flashes of lightning. As a writer he has mastered everything except language.
Wilde, Oscar
Writing is more than anything a compulsion, like some people wash their hands thirty times a day for fear of awful consequences if they do not. It pays a whole lot better than this type of compulsion, but it is no more heroic.
Burchill, Julie
The only phenomenon with which writing has always been concomitant is the creation of cities and empires, that is the integration of large numbers of individuals into a political system, and their grading into castes or classes. It seems to have favored the exploitation of human beings rather than their enlightenment.
Levi-Strauss, Claude
Easy writings curse is hard reading.
Sheridan, Richard Brinsley
What no wife of a writer can ever understand is that a writer is working when he's staring out of the window.
Rascoe, Burton
Good authors, too, who once knew better words now only use four-letter words writing prose... anything goes.
Porter, Cole
I believe that it is my job not only to write books but to have them published. A book is like a child. You have to defend the life of a child.
Konrad, George
If I don't write to empty my mind, I go mad. As to that regular, uninterrupted love of writing. I do not understand it. I feel it as a torture, which I must get rid of, but never as a pleasure. On the contrary, I think composition a great pain.
Byron, Lord
If you describe things as better than they are, you are considered to be a romantic; if you describe things as worse than they are, you will be called a realist; and if you describe things exactly as they are, you will be thought of as a satirist.
Crisp, Quentin
Hard writing makes easy reading. Easy writing makes hard reading.
Zinsser, William
Footnotes -- little dogs yapping at the heels of the text
James, William
The most essential gift for a good writer is a built-in, shock-proof, shit detector. This is the writer's radar and all great writers have had it.
Hemingway, Ernest
To be a good diarist, one must have a snouty, sneaky mind.
Nicolson, Harold
To write is a humiliation.
Dahlberg, Edward
Writers must fortify themselves with pride and egotism as best they can. The process is analogous to using sandbags and loose timbers to protect a house against flood. Writers are vulnerable creatures like anyone else. For what do they have in reality? Not sandbags, not timbers. Just a flimsy reputation and a name.
Aldiss, Brian
What you're trying to do when you write is to crowd the reader out of his own space and occupy it with yours, in a good cause. You're trying to take over his sensibility and deliver an experience that moves from mere information.
Stone, Robert
I would love to spend all my time writing to you; I'd love to share with you all that goes through my mind, all that weighs on my heart, all that gives air to my soul; phantoms of art, dreams that would be so beautiful if they could come true.
Pirandello, Luigi
This is something that I cannot get over -- that a whole line could be written by half a man, that a work could be built on the quicksand of a character.
Kraus, Karl
An author ought to write for the youth of his own generation, the critics of the next, and the schoolmasters of ever afterwards.
The cure for writers cramp is writer's block.
Leon, Inigo de
Writers like teeth are divided into incisors and grinders.
Bagehot, Walter
A book should be luminous not voluminous.
Bovee, Christian Nevell
Great writers are the saints for the godless.
Brookner, Anita
They can't yank a novelist like they can a pitcher. A novelist has to go the full nine, even if it kills him.
Hemingway, Ernest
Practically everybody in New York has half a mind to write a book, and does.
Marx, Groucho
The writer probably knows what he meant when he wrote a book, but he should immediately forget what he meant when he's written it.
Golding, William
Whiskey has killed more men than bullets, but most men would rather be full of whiskey than bullets. What I like in a good author is not what he says, but what he whispers.
Smith, Logan Pearsall
